[Detailed description of the invention] (Field of industrial application) The present invention relates to an auxiliary boiler for tea manufacturing. More specifically, the present invention relates to an auxiliary boiler that is attached to a boiler in a conventional tea manufacturing device to improve the quality of tea manufacturing.

(Prior Art) The steaming process of green tea has a great influence on the quality of finished ivy tea. Therefore, manufacturers pay the utmost attention to this point.

Generally, steaming tea requires dry, saturated steam that does not contain water droplets at a low pressure and high temperature of 99 to 100 degrees Celsius, and it is desired that the steam penetrates deeply into the tea leaves and that the steam flow rate is even. However, the distance from the boiler dome to the steamer in the steamer currently used in tea making machines is quite far, so it gets cooled and saturated on the way, and the temperature in the steamer reaches about 92 to 95 degrees Celsius. These demands were not met, and the resulting products were inferior in color, aroma, taste, etc.

(Example) Generally, tea is made by steaming fresh leaves in a steamer, and going through a complicated process of rolling the leaves, coarsely rolling, rolling, medium rolling, fine rolling, drying, rolling, fluffing, and the final product.
Each step is important, but the first step, which involves steaming fresh leaves, is particularly important as it affects the quality of the product.

(Function) The function of the tea steam generator equipped with the auxiliary boiler piped as shown in FIG. 1 will be explained. Steam generated in the boiler 1 enters the auxiliary boiler 4 through the duct 3 and the steam inlet 20.

On the other hand, inside the auxiliary boiler 4, water that has been sent in advance from the water supply port 15, through the preheater 13, and then through the conduit 18 accumulates at the bottom, is heated by the combustor 8 at the bottom, and evaporates the water at the bottom. ing. On the other hand, the combustion gas generated in the combustor 8 passes through the heat exchange chamber 10,
After heating the pipe 10', the pipe 10' is discharged through the opening 17 at the top through the flue pipe 14 of the preheater 13, at which time the feed water is preheated.

Now, the wet steam from the boiler 1 enters through the steam inlet 20 and enters the can body 9, mixes with the high temperature steam in the can body, is further heated as it passes through the heat exchange pipe 10', and is discharged from the outlet 21. Ru. At this time, it becomes dry saturated steam ideal for tea making at a low pressure and high temperature of 99 to 100°C, and is sent to the steamer 5.
